A different approach to the typing of the section of the Bazhenov Formation is presented – the identification of the reference section of the Bazhenov high-carbon formation (BHCF). Six packs were distinguished according to lithological and paleontological features, and their general characteristics were given. Also, indicators of the formation conditions are described, that allow to reconstruct the history and evolution of the basin, e. g. tuff and bone-bed horizons, alginate-rich layers, radiolarite layers, spicular limestones and limestones with a «con-in-con» texture, intensely pyritized layers, packs with an abundance of bivalves. Two types of sedimentation models are formed and described: island and intra-basin upland. On the basis of new data and identified features of the paleogeography of the Bazhenov Sea, a general model of the formation of BHCF deposits in the development zone of the Bazhenov and Tutleim formations is proposed.
